Abstract

ABSTRACT

This article deals with the dominion of water in a watershed or region. It is for this the concept of water potential wealth of a region related to the water produced, wich leads to the incremental flow. The effective water wealth is related to the allocation policy adopted in the region. It seems natural to allow more of this resource in producing regions, and allow the consume, the produce and the of this good, in the way that suits the region. Thus the water produced a being regional wealth, combined with other factors, it will result in a much more significant effect for the basin as a whole, as better as this distribution is made over the space. Through this article it is intended to discuss and propose ways to address the issue of equity against the consumption of water (distributive justice).
